VT-Designer Version 2.1.7.31 has a vulnerability that allows an attacker to write input to specific memory locations, potentially leading to program crashes or remote code execution.

Vulnerability Description
VT-Designer Version 2.1.7.31 is susceptible to allowing user input to be written to known memory locations, which can result in program crashes or remote code execution.
Affected Systems and Versions
Exploitation Mechanism
The vulnerability arises from the program populating objects with user-supplied input via a file without validating its integrity, enabling attackers to write data to specific memory locations.
